**Q: Why does Splitlens time out when diffing files over 500 MB?**

Splitlens streams diffs in chunks, but files above 500 MB require the `--paged` flag to avoid loading both versions into memory. If a paged diff still stalls, check that the chunk cache volume on the viewer host isn't full. For unresolved cases, reach the Splitlens maintainers at the address below.

escalation mailbox, bagef-bagag: oliax.drumir.jorath@crelvolabs.test

**Build provenance — PortionPal recipe scaler**

Quick rundown for plugin folks: every PortionPal release is built on our hosted runners, and the provenance attestation covers the core scaler plus any bundled conversion tables. If you ship a plugin, your artifact gets its own attestation — don't reuse ours. To check what you're actually running against, match your SDK against the token below.

build token for tawif-bahip: htk31_68bba16e1afabfef4ecc69408c06f16

**Ticket: Canary gating rules drifted between regions — Quartzline deploys**

Heads up for the weekly sync: the canary gating thresholds on Quartzline's east cluster no longer match what's in the repo. Someone bumped the error-rate gate by hand during the incident two weeks back and it never got reverted, so canaries are passing there that would fail everywhere else. Dena is going to reconcile this week. For the record, here's what the cluster is actually running right now.

deployment values, hafop-fahag:
wenael:
  pin: 9737
  metrics_host: metrics.wenael.lumicsys.internal
  tenant: holwyn
  seal: seal_b99b9847

Briefing: Budget Request — Calder Instruments Division

For the incoming director: we are requesting a 14% uplift to fund tooling upgrades at the Renfield plant and two additional quality engineers. The payback period is estimated at nineteen months. Supporting models are attached for your review. The rationale connects to the plan summarised directly below.

management briefing: Headcount on the Praok team goes from 16 to 91 by the end of March. Gross margin on Praok came in at 2 percent against a plan of 26 percent.